For your grandson who enjoys 116. knitting, I have some thoughtful and creative gift ideas that he will appreciate:
1. Knitting Starter Kit: Encourage his passion for knitting by gifting him a complete knitting starter kit. Look for a kit that includes needles of different sizes and materials, a variety of colorful yarns, stitch markers, and a beginner's guidebook. This will provide him with all the essentials to explore different knitting techniques and create his own unique projects.
2. Knitting Books: Help him expand his knitting knowledge and skills with informative and inspiring knitting books. Look for books that offer a wide range of knitting patterns, techniques, and tips suitable for his level and interests. Some popular titles include "Knitting for Beginners" by Kate Atherley or "The Knitter's Book of Knowledge" by Debbie Bliss.
3. Customized Knitting Needles: Make his knitting experience even more special with customized knitting needles. There are various online platforms where you can order engraved or personalized knitting needles with his name or any special message. This unique and thoughtful gift will add a personal touch to his knitting projects.
4. Knitting Classes or Workshops: Consider enrolling him in local knitting classes or workshops. This will not only enhance his knitting skills but also provide an opportunity to socialize with fellow knitting enthusiasts. Look for classes that offer different levels, techniques, or even specialized knitting projects like making socks or hats.
5. Knitting Subscription Box: Surprise him with a knitting subscription box that delivers a curated selection of knitting supplies and projects straight to his doorstep every month. Subscription boxes often come with premium quality yarns, patterns, and sometimes even additional accessories or goodies. It's a fantastic way for him to discover new yarns, patterns, and techniques while enjoying his favorite hobby.
6. Handmade Knitted Item: If you have knitting skills yourself, consider knitting a special item just for him. Whether it's a cozy scarf, a warm hat, or a pair of mittens, a hand-knitted gift holds immense sentimental value and will remind him of your love and support. You can also customize the item by using his favorite colors or incorporating unique patterns.
7. Knitting Accessories: Help him organize his knitting projects and materials with some practical accessories. Consider gifting him a knitting project bag to keep his works-in-progress, a set of stitch markers, a yarn bowl to prevent yarn tangles, or ergonomic knitting needles that are easier on the hands for prolonged knitting sessions.
